Where to Use Ocean Liner Ship with Caution

While the design is beautiful, there are certain limitations to keep in mind:

  1. Small Hoop Sizes: The design is best suited for the provided 6×10 hoop. If you attempt to shrink it significantly, you may lose important details like the ship’s rigging or outline.
  2. Tiny Lettering: If your plan includes adding text (like a name or date), ensure the font is large enough to remain legible after shrinking the design.
  3. Layered Details: The design has multiple layers; always check the stitch order to avoid tangles or misalignment when stitching on thick materials like canvas or flannel.
  4. Dark Fabric: The white-on-black effect can work beautifully, but depending on the thread contrast, the ship may not show up as clearly. Always test thread colors first.
  5. Metallic Thread: While metallic threads can enhance the design’s shine, they also increase the risk of fraying or breaking. Reserve this technique for non-washable items like ornament covers or decorative pillows.
  6. Stretchy Garments: Avoid using the design on stretchy fabrics unless you have a stabilizer plan in place. Stretch can distort the ship’s proportions.
  7. Dense Stitch Areas: Certain parts of the design are heavily stitched. If you're working with delicate or thin fabric, you may need to reinforce the area to prevent puckering or tearing.
  8. Curved Caps: The design’s horizontal layout may not translate well to curved surfaces. Stick to flat or minimally curved items for best results.
